Jika tidak ingin menulis kode sendiri untuk mengirim permintaan HTTP dan mengurai respons, Anda harus mendownload library klien.
Cara menyiapkan library klien bervariasi menurut bahasa pemrograman. Di bagian berikut, pilih bahasa yang Anda gunakan untuk pengembangan.
Jika Anda ingin menggunakan bahasa yang tidak ditampilkan di bawah ini, lihat dokumentasi library klien untuk melihat apakah ada library untuk bahasa Anda.
Java
Penggunaan Library Klien Google API untuk Java mengharuskan Anda mendownload library klien Java inti dan library Java Google Drive Activity API.
Halaman ini berisi informasi tentang cara memulai Drive Activity API menggunakan Library Klien Google API untuk Java. Untuk informasi selengkapnya, lihat dokumentasi berikut:
- Pelajari referensi Javadoc untuk Drive Activity API.
- Baca Panduan Developer Library Klien Google API untuk Java.
- Lakukan interaksi dengan API ini di browser menggunakan APIs Explorer untuk Drive Activity API.
Menambahkan library klien ke project
Pilih lingkungan build (Maven atau Gradle) dari tab berikut:
Tambahkan baris berikut ke file pom.xml
Anda:
Lihat semua versi yang tersedia di Maven Central Repository.
Tambahkan baris berikut ke file build.gradle
Anda:
Lihat semua versi yang tersedia di Maven Central Repository.
Python
Penggunaan Library Klien Google API untuk Python mengharuskan Anda mendownload dan menginstal sumber Python.
Halaman ini berisi informasi tentang cara memulai Drive Activity API menggunakan Library Klien Google API untuk Python. Untuk informasi selengkapnya, lihat dokumentasi berikut:
- Lihat referensi PyDoc untuk Drive Activity API.
- Baca Panduan developer Library Klien Google API untuk Python.
- Lakukan interaksi dengan API ini di browser menggunakan APIs Explorer untuk Drive Activity API.
Persyaratan sistem
- Sistem operasi:
- Linux
- macOS X
- Windows
- Python 2.7, 3.4, atau yang lebih tinggi
Menginstal library klien
Anda dapat menggunakan pengelola paket atau mendownload dan menginstal library klien Python secara manual:
Penginstalan terkelola
Gunakan pip atau setuptools untuk mengelola penginstalan Anda. Anda mungkin
perlu menjalankan sudo
terlebih dahulu.
- pip (lebih disarankan):
pip install --upgrade google-api-python-client
- Setuptools:
easy_install --upgrade google-api-python-client
Penginstalan manual
- Download library klien terbaru untuk Python.
- Ekstrak kodenya.
- Instal:
python setup.py install
App Engine
Karena library klien Python tidak diinstal di lingkungan runtime App Engine Python, Anda harus menyalinnya ke aplikasi sama seperti library pihak ketiga.
Untuk melakukannya, jalankan perintah berikut:
$ hg clone https://google-api-python-client.googlecode.com/hg/ google-api-python-client $ cd google-api-python-client $ sudo python setup.py install
Sekarang Anda dapat mengimpor class yang dibutuhkan menggunakan pernyataan berikut:
from apiclient.discovery import build from apiclient.oauth import OAuthCredentials import httplib2 import oauth2 as oauth
PHP
Penggunaan Library Klien Google API untuk PHP mengharuskan Anda mendownload dan menginstal sumber PHP.
Untuk melakukannya, jalankan perintah berikut:
$ svn checkout http://google-api-php-client.googlecode.com/svn/trunk/ google-api-php-client-read-only $ cd google-api-php-read-only $ # Copy the src directory to your working directory.
Sekarang Anda dapat mengimpor class yang dibutuhkan menggunakan pernyataan berikut:
require_once "../src/apiClient.php";
.NET
Menggunakan Library Klien Google API untuk .NET mengharuskan Anda mendownload library klien .NET inti dan library .NET Google Drive Activity API. Download file dan tambahkan sebagai referensi ke project Anda:
Sekarang Anda dapat mengimpor class yang dibutuhkan menggunakan pernyataan berikut:
using Google.Apis.Authentication; using Google.Apis.Authentication.OAuth2;